3  A smaller simulation was conducted with data simulated from a model with a meaningful covariance between \(u_{0i}\) and \(u_{1i}\). This smaller simulation showed an increase in both statistical power and specificity, and a decrease in type-I and type-II error rates. This increase made detection of random slope variation nearly perfect for all DIC and permutation methods as any covariance between \(u_{0i}\) and \(u_{1i}\) would imply meaningful variation of \(u_{1i}\) as covariance is conditional on variance. As such, this simulation is not reported.
